Question 945405: 8 taps having the same rate of flow can fill a tank in 27 minutes. If two taps go out of order, then the time taken by the remaining taps to fill the tank will be______

The rate will be +6%2F8+=+3%2F4+ of the rate
with 8 taps open
----------------
With 8 taps:
rate = ( 1 tank filled ) / ( 27 min )
With 6 taps:
+%28+3%2F4+%29%2A%28+1%2F27+%29+=+1%2F36+
rate = ( 1 tank ) / ( 36 min )
the remaining taps take 36 min to fill the tank
